Curriculum Alignment for AP Chemistry |
A course in chemistry provides students with the opportunity to understand the following concepts: Units of Measurement, Uncertainty in Measurement, Dimensional Analysis, Modern View of Atomic Structure, Periodic Table, Naming Compounds and Molecules, Stoichiometry, Types of Chemical Reactions, Solution Chemistry, Thermochemistry, Atomic Structure and Periodicity, Bonding, Chemical Kinetics, Chemical Equilibrium, Acids and Bases, Spontaneity, Entropy, Free Energy and Electrochemistry. |
Summer Quarter: Units of Measurement, Significant Figures, Dimensional Analysis, Temperature, Density, Naming of Compounds and Molecules, Stoichiometry, Molar Mass, Percent Composition, Empirical and Molecular Formula, Chemical Equations. First Quarter: Solution Chemistry, Electrolytes, Composition of Solutions, Types of Chemical Reactions, Precipitation Reactions, Rules of Solubility, Acid Base Reactions, Oxidation Reduction Reactions, Gas Laws, Enthalpy and Calorimetry, Hess's Law, Standard Enthalpies of Formation. Second Quarter: Atomic Structure and Periodicity, Electromagnetic Radiation, Quantum Mechanical Model of the Atom, Quantum Numbers, Orbital Shapes, Pauli Principle, Polyelectronic Atoms, Aufbau Principle, Periodic Table, Periodic Trends, Types of Chemical Bonds, Electronegativity, Bond Polarity, Dipole Moments, Ions, Electron Configurations, Covalent Bonds, Lewis Structures, Resonance, Hybridization, Molecular Orbital Theory, intermolecular Forces, Structure and Bonding in Metals, Vapor Pressures, Changes of State, Phase Diagrams. Third Quarter: Solution Composition, Molarity, Molality, Normality, Mass Percent, PPM, Mole Fraction, Vapor Pressure of Solutions, Boling Point Elevation, Freezing Point Depression, Osmotic Pressure, Colligative Properties, Chemical Kinetics, Reaction Rates, Determing Rate Laws, Integrated Rate Law, Reaction Mechanisms, Equilibrium Condition, Equilibrium Constant, Le Chatelier's Principle. Fourth Quarter: Acids, Bases, acid Strength, pH Scale, Calculating pH, Polyprotic Acids, Acid-Base Properties of Salts, Buffered Solutions, Buffer Capacity, Titrations, pH Curves, Acid Base Indicators, Solubility Equilibria, Solubility Product, Spontaneous Processes, Entropy, Second Law of Thermodynamics, Effect of Temperature on Spontaneity, Free Energy, Electrochemistry, Standard Reduction Potentials, Cell Potential, Electrical Work, Dependence of Cell Potential on Concentration.
